With their small bodies, unique bat ears, and smushed face, french bulldogs have captured the hearts of many. But owning one is a major commitment that can be accompanied by substantial cost.

If you are looking to buy a Frenchie, you should avoid the pitfalls by selecting a reliable seller and preparing for the long-term costs of ownership. When choosing a frenchie puppy to sell, think about the following factors:

Size

The French Bulldog isn't much bigger than other breeds. This makes them a great option for those looking for an animal companion, but don't have the space. They live an average of 10-12 years old and französische bulldogge welpen weigh between 16-28 pounds. Frenchies require moderate exercise despite their tiny size. They are good with children and other animals and don't usually bark too much.

Frenchies are brachycephalic, and thus are not able to cool down. They should be kept in a cool environment. Their sloping noses make them more sensitive to heat than other breeds of dogs and they are more likely to get winded. Due to this it is important to not leave them in the heat of the day. They must also be kept leashed outdoors. They could also be born with wrinkles on their face that need to be cleaned and maintained regularly to avoid infection.

If you are looking for an Frenchie to purchase, make sure to choose a breeder that uses good genetic screening and examines their dogs' health for ailments like autoimmune disorders respiratory illness, heart disease, or skin diseases. Breeders who are reputable will ask you questions about your lifestyle and living environment to find the right puppy.

While a reliable breeder will take care of a lot of the health requirements of your Frenchie, you will still have to provide a bit of daily care for Französische bulldogge Kaufen welpen this energetic and FranzöSische Bulldogge welpen Zu kaufen affectionate dog. It is also important to keep your Frenchie's teeth and ear canals, as well as their nails. This includes daily brushing, occasional baths and frequent ear examinations. Regular nail trimming can stop them from becoming too long and causing pain or irritation. Weekly ear checks, as well as careful cleaning and checking can aid in preventing infections.

Frenchies are loyal companion dogs that do not enjoy being alone for long periods of time. If they aren't socialized properly as puppies or if their owners do not spend enough time with the dog, they can develop separation anxiety. It is recommended to purchase another Frenchie, if possible. This allows them to play together and keep each other entertained even when you're not home.

Health Besorgnization

For Französische bulldogge welpen zu kaufen the most part, Frenchies are healthy dogs with a sociable personality. However, as with all breeds of dog, Frenchies are predisposed to a variety of common health issues. These health issues could be treatable or chronic, requiring long-term care and expensive vet costs. Fortunately, many of these health issues can be prevented with proper care and routine health screenings.

As with other breeds of brachycephalic dogs, Frenchies are susceptible to respiratory issues. Their short noses and narrow trachea make it difficult for them to breathe through their mouths, particularly when they are stressed or overheated. This can result in respiratory distress and even death if not treated immediately.

There is also less room for 42 teeth to fit in their mouths, which could cause crooked teeth or a mouth that is overcrowded. This can cause issues when eating and drinking. Overcrowded teeth may also make them more susceptible for gum disease. Frenchies are also at a higher risk of heart failure because they are more susceptible to heat intolerance.

Frenchies can also suffer from pulmonic stasis. This is a condition where the pulmonary artery and valve are narrowed. This makes it difficult for the heart pump blood into the lungs, so that oxygen can flow into. This is a serious condition that must be treated. A good breeder will consult a cardiologist prior to breeding their dogs.

Frenchies can also have a spinal deformity, hemivertebra, which occurs when one of the vertebrae does not fully develop in utero. This can cause weakness in the hind legs, urinary and fecal incontinence, and other symptoms. Advanced imaging techniques, like MRIs and CT scans can be used to determine the severity of this condition.
